The Witcher 3: Songs of the Past - Gameplay

This video features gameplay and developer insights for The Witcher 3: Songs of the Past expansion. Key takeaways include:

  • Setting: The story takes place in Leant, the birthplace of Dandelion, located in the north between Kov and Caden.
  • Narrative Timing: The expansion occurs after Geralt's hoped-for retirement at Corvo Bianco.
  • Design Philosophy: The developers emphasize an open-world experience that uses "gentle guidance" through environmental cues and level design to direct players, rather than rigid constraints.
  • Visuals & Atmosphere: Leant is designed with a contrast between idyllic, bright countryside and mysterious, dark woods. The team drew inspiration from Polish childhood memories and British architecture.
  • Gameplay: Players will face new challenges, such as the Thorn Bloom (a variation of an Archspore) and the Swarmians.
  • Attention to Detail: The developers focused heavily on world-building logic—considering local economics, agriculture, and trade—to ensure the culture and artistry of the region feel authentic.
